If your foot drop is temporary, a non-custom, off-the-shelf AFO may suffice. If it appears your problem is permanent, a custom-molded ankle-foot orthosis may be called for. Technologies have advanced to where personalized orthotics can be produced through three-dimensional (3D) printing. Some distinctions amongst the alternatives: A solid AFO that uses no ankle movement can be huge and confusing yet might be essential to maintain your ankle joint and foot while strolling.
This kind of AFO has an inflexible front toe plate with a versatile posterior footplate that flexes and stores power when you step. As you elevate your foot off the ground, the springtime adds a little increase to your step, quickly increasing your foot and toes off the ground.

An incorrectly fitted ankle-foot orthosis might rub your foot and ankle joint, bring about inflammation and possibly bleeding. Inspect your foot daily for any kind of indicators of skin irritation, as this might lead to infection. If you see issues, terminate use your ankle-foot orthosis and see your doctor today.

Lots of people pertain to my workplace complaining of foot discomfort from problems such as bunions, hammertoes, a pinched nerve (neuroma), or heel discomfort (plantar fasciitis). I do a complete assessment and exam, and together we examine the beginning, mechanics, and treatment prepare for the specific problem or problem. The person typically asks if they need an orthotic and, if so, which kind would certainly be best.
Foot orthotics can be made from different products, and might be stiff, semirigid, semiflexible, or accommodative, relying on your medical diagnosis and details demands. The majority of my conversations focus around 3 kinds of foot orthotics: over-the-counter/off-the-shelf orthotics; "kiosk-generated" orthotics; and expert personalized orthotics. Non-prescription (OTC) or off-the-shelf orthotics are extensively readily available and can be picked based upon footwear size and problem (such as Achilles tendinitis or arch pain).
